What was promised for the south in exchange for agreeing to Hamilton’s plan ? ( compromise led by Jefferson )

History
1 answer:
ikadub [295]2 years ago
6 0

Answer:

The Compromise of 1790

Explanation:

The Compromise of 1790 was a compromise between Alexander Hamilton and Thomas Jefferson with James Madison, where Hamilton won the decision for the national government to take over and pay the state debts, and Jefferson and Madison obtained the national capital (District of Columbia) for the South.

The first French explorations of the New World: a. led to successful colonies in Newfoundland and Nova Scotia. b. were intended
elena-s [515]

Answer:

Option: b. were intended to locate the Northwest Passage.

Explanation:

The first French explorer Jacques Cartier was sent to New World to find the wealth and to find a route to Asia. Though Cartier never succeeded in finding the Northwest Passage after making three attempts in Newfoundland. On his first route he finds St. Lawrence River and claimed the land in the name of France, on the second voyage he found Quebec and in the third, he failed.
